Tenants who were relocated are still awaiting compensation. A federal bankruptcy judge made a ruling on August 27. The city was granted expenses totaling nearly $724,000.

This amount includes costs for repairs and relocation. A request for $16,000 to be allocated to each displaced tenant was denied due to insufficient evidence. The tenants' leases were terminated with proper notice, according to the city.
